Method of dynamic control rod reactivity measurement

The present invention relates to a method for measuring dynamic control rod control capability. In particular, the control rod is fully inserted and withdrawn at the maximum allowable speed in the reactor critical state, and the dynamic control capability is measured by correcting the measured current signal. By converting to measure the control performance, no boric acid dilution is required, the control capability of the control rod can be measured independently, and the measurement method is simple, which reduces the operation burden, thereby reducing the possibility of human error between the tester and the driver. Since it takes only about 2 hours to control the control rod control capability, the zero-output reactor characteristic test time can be reduced by about 8 to 10 hours compared to the existing one, and thus the cost of measurement can be reduced, which can relatively increase nuclear power economy and operation efficiency. .;Pressurized water reactor, zero power reactor characteristics test, off-site nuclear instrument, static control capability, dynamic control capability, control capability measurement
